Why Are Kids Picky Eaters? 🤔 Valuable Tips For Parents

Many parents struggle with their child refusing to eat certain foods. But why are kids picky eaters? Let’s explore the reasons and solutions! 1. Natural Development 🧠 Kids’ taste buds are more sensitive than adults. This makes bitter or strong flavors overwhelming for them. Evolutionarily, young children avoid new foods as a survival instinct. 2.
